01 · Overview

Interviewing at Harris Teeter

Harris Teeter runs a fairly straightforward hiring loop. You apply online and, if you are qualified, you get initial contact for a phone screen or in-person interview within 48 hours to a few days. Interviews emphasize communication, reliability, and team fit more than technical tests.

What you are tested on shows up clearly in the topic mix. Operations management and scheduling or availability coordination are prominent, and programming knowledge like Java appears at high prominence in the extracted question set. Customer service, retail store front-end management, behavioral and situational questions, and financial analysis or bookkeeping fundamentals also show up strongly, alongside pre-employment drug testing topics.

After interviews, the process includes evaluation based on how you communicate and whether you fit with the team, then background checks and drug tests. Background check and drug test are typically completed within about a week, and candidates who pass the checks transition quickly to their first day on the job.

03 · The loop

The interview process, end to end

5 rounds · based on 500 candidate reports
  1. 1
    Application submission

    You apply online through the company careers portal. Your application includes work history and your availability.

    Undisclosed · work history fit · availability readiness
  2. 2
    Initial contact and screening

    Qualified candidates are contacted for a phone screen or in-person interview within 48 hours to a few days. A phone interview is used to discuss your availability and previous work experiences.

    Within 48 hours to a few days · availability fit · relevant experience · communication
  3. 3
    Interview rounds (behavioral, situational, and role fit)

    The process includes behavioral and situational questions and multiple interview formats, including in-person and sometimes HR and district manager conversations. Reports describe a mix of evaluation focused on communication and reliability, plus interviews that include technical and behavioral questions.

    Undisclosed · behavioral judgment · situational problem solving · communication
  4. 4
    Final evaluation and in-person meeting

    You are evaluated based on communication style, reliability, and team fit. There is also an in-person meeting with the hiring manager or team leads to discuss your fit for the role.

    Undisclosed · reliability · communication style · leadership fit
  5. 5
    Background check, drug testing, and onboarding

    After interviews, candidates undergo a background check and drug test, typically within a week. Candidates who pass the checks transition quickly to their first day on the job.

    Typically within a week after interviews · pre-employment screening · drug testing compliance · readiness to onboard

06 · Insider tips

What separates offers from rejections

Patterns from candidates who got offers, and the mistakes that most often sink a loop.

Do this

  • Align your answers to communication, reliability, and team fit. The reported evaluation criteria explicitly calls out communication style, reliability, and team fit.
  • Prepare for behavioral and situational questions that connect to leadership style and problem solving. The process includes behavioral and situational questions, and the topic data shows behavioral interviewing as highly prominent.
  • Be ready to discuss scheduling or availability coordination. Availability and scheduling coordination is listed at the top percentile in the extracted interview topics.
  • Expect pre-employment drug testing topics to be part of the process. Background check and drug test are reported as typically occurring within about a week after interviews.

Avoid this

  • Do not focus only on technical depth. The evaluation step is described as communication, reliability, and team fit, and the reports do not mention technical tests as the main filter.
  • Do not ignore customer service and retail operations scenarios. Customer service and retail store front-end management are both highly prominent topics in the extracted question set.
  • Do not under-prepare for behavioral format. Behavioral and situational questions are explicitly part of the reported interview blend, and behavioral interviewing is one of the most prominent topics.
  • Do not assume you will get a fast yes based on interviews alone. Background check and drug testing happen after the interviews, and candidates move to onboarding only after passing the checks.
